A trash pump is made to have a considerable move price by using a very low amount of strain. A significant-tension pump is intended to shift water with Considerably greater levels of pressure.

Within the synthetic sub-irrigation procedure, artificial water channels are furnished in the underground and water is supplied to your crops beneath the action of capillarity. This irrigation type is rather highly-priced and used for crops that offer higher returns and income.

A lateral pivot method is similar to a standard Heart pivot process. Having said that, a lateral transfer machine moves in a straight line instead of a pivot, making it possible for for greater coverage in a sq. or rectangular discipline.
